By AFP
November 27, 2015
DUBAI: England, who won the toss and decided to bat, made 172-8 in their 20 overs in the second Twenty20 international against Pakistan in Dubai on Friday.
England, who lead the three-match series 1-0 after winning the first game by 14 runs on Thursday, were guided by James Vince (38) and Jos Buttler (33).
Pakistan skipper Shahid Afridi finished with 3-15, becoming the highest wicket-taker in all Twenty20 cricket with 86 wickets in as many matches. (AFP)
